    This is one of Holland Bulb Farms most unique tulips! The 'Queen of the Night' Single Late Tulip is a stunning dark purple tulip which almost appears black. This tulip will bloom in the late spring and does well in sun and partial shade or shade. The 'Queen of the Night' tulip can create a very striking appearance in a garden, especially when grouped with other brightly-colored tulips.
